Because the 16-digit algorithm is deeply encrypted, basic offline web calculators often fail on modern ZTE firmware. Professional technicians use specialized software tools that interface directly with the modem's hardware ports to calculate the code. DC-Unlocker, NCK Dongle, and FuriousGold.

If your dongle is a very recent 4G+ or 5G model, a 16-digit calculator will likely . You would need a 20-digit NCK or a server-side unlock.

: While older ZTE models used 8-digit codes generated by free tools like Universal MasterCode , newer modems (like the ZTE MF190 or Telstra T100 ) require a 16-digit NCK code based on the unique IMEI.

Network locked ZTE modem dongles restrict you to a single service provider. Inserting a SIM card from another network prompts a request for a 16-digit unlock code.
